Jesus' death on the cross on Good Friday is only good because through it we can be saved from our sins. The Bible tells us in Romans 6:23 that "the wages of sin is death." That means any sin, any disobedience to God, deserves spiritual death and an eternity spent separated from God. But God, being rich in mercy, because He loves us so much, gives us life just as He did when He raised Jesus from the dead (Ephesians 2:4-5). How can we earn this eternal life? We can't. It is a gift freely given from a good and loving God. All someone must to do be saved is repent and believe.
